[Transduction of Pseudomonas mallei bacteria]
Abstract:
The transducing ability of 17 Pseudomonas pseudomallei bacteriophages has been studied. Five of them were found to be capable of transducing the transposon Tn7 markers TpR, SmR into the strain Pseudomonas mallei C-5. The transduced bacterial recipients became lysogenic and acquired resistance to trimethoprim and streptomycin. Transduction of transposon Tn7 has been confirmed by DNA-DNA hybridization.
